False Claims of Form & Personhood

The following aspects of J-man break Torah & thereby disqualify him as the moshiach.


  1. The church claims the J-man is "fully human and fully G-d," meaning he is Hashem and also a man.

    • Deuteronomy 4 declares that Hashem has NO form and that any god that has a form (be it of animal, human, or anything in nature) is a false god and is not the god of the Jews.

      • Hashem says He has given such false gods to other nations, but not to the Jew. So "it may be for you, but it is not for the Jew."

    • In Genesis, Hashem makes clear that He made man in His image, but not in His likeness. This means that no man will ever be G-d in the truest sense of the word. Instead, humans can only come as servants, workers, or mouthpieces for Hashem. 

      • Think Moshe, whom Hashem made "like G-d to Pharaoh". But, even Moshe was not considered G-d.

  2. The church claims that god is one, but has 3 forms and therefore three names and tree personhoods: the father, the son, the holy spirit.

    • The One True G-d, the G-d of Israel has a single existence, as such, a single name. 

      • His name is The Tetragram, which is too holy to say out loud and thus cannot even be pronounced.

      • The one name of G-d is Hashem: "The Name".
